Don Bosco IMAGE inaugurated its state-of-the-art Dolby Atmos Sound Mixing Studio on January 25, 2025. Equipped with a 9.1.4 system, the studio features nine speakers at head level, one subwoofer, and four height speakers on the ceiling, enabling an immersive audio experience where sound surrounds and moves above the listener.
